The SCC Testing Apparatus is a range of specialized equipment designed to evaluate the fresh properties of Self-Compacting Concrete (SCC). Unlike conventional concrete, SCC flows under its own weight without the need for vibration, making it ideal for heavily reinforced structures, complex formwork, precast elements, and high-performance construction.
To ensure optimum performance, SCC must be tested for filling ability, passing ability, viscosity, flowability, and segregation resistance. SCC Testing Apparatus enables engineers and laboratory technicians to accurately assess these properties and ensure compliance with international quality standards.

Measures the free-flow spread of SCC after lifting a standard slump cone. It evaluates flowability and filling ability.
Typical Standard: EN 12350-8
Measures the time required for SCC to reach a 500 mm diameter, providing information about concrete viscosity.
Assesses the passing ability of SCC by measuring its flow through simulated reinforcing bars.
Typical Standard: EN 12350-12
Measures the flow time of SCC through a V-shaped funnel, indicating the viscosity and filling capability of the concrete.
Typical Standard: EN 12350-9
Evaluates the passing ability of SCC by measuring its ability to flow through reinforcing bar obstacles.
Determines the filling and passing ability of SCC by comparing concrete heights before and after flowing through reinforcing bars.
Measures the segregation resistance of SCC by determining the percentage of mortar passing through a sieve.
Typical Standard: EN 12350-11
